The utilisation of generalized audit software (GAS) by external auditors
Ahmi, Aidi; Kent, Simon - In: Managerial Auditing Journal 28 (2013) February, pp. 88-113
Purpose – Generalized audit software (GAS) is the tool use by auditors to automate various audit tasks. As most accounting transactions are now computerized, auditing of accounting data is also expected to be computerized as well. While GAS is the most popular of computer assisted audit tools...
